At the ongoing NBA Lagos Branch’s 2025 Law Week, themed “Reimagining the Practice of Law: Ethics, Innovation and the Future of Legal Services”, Esther Ifeoma Jimoh Esq. was presented with an Award of Appreciation for her meritorious service to the Branch as the Vice Chairman for the 2023 – 2025 administration.
This is in addition to the Human Rights Champion Award which she received from the Branch, and an Award of Recognition from the Duty Solicitors Network, on the 20th of May, 2025 as the Vice Chairman and the Chairperson of the Branch’s Human Rights Committee, in appreciation of her leadership, commitment and diligence to the promotion and protection of the rule of law and the rights of the indigents in Nigeria, during a PDSS Training hosted by the Branch.
The Award of Appreciation which was presented to her on Wednesday, June 18, 2025 at the Chairman’s Dinner/Elders’ Night, of the Branch’s Law Week, underscores her tireless commitment to the Branch’s growth and development, as well as her invaluable contributions to the broader NBA community.
